Why Get SORA Certified?
Since 2007, all contract security officers in New Jersey are required to hold a valid SORA certification. This training opens doors to careers in corporate security, healthcare facility protection, retail loss prevention, event security, residential access control, and much more. With an active SORA license, you’re qualified to work at any security company operating in the state.
